Catalysts
About bioMérieux- Develops and markets in vitro diagnostic solutions for the diagnosis of infectious diseases in the Americas,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and the Asia Pacific.
- bioMérieux's GO
- 28 strategic plan outlines ambitious growth targets, including a 7% annual organic sales growth and a 10% organic EBIT growth at constant exchange rates, aiming for a 20% EBIT margin by 2028, positively impacting revenue and net margins.
- The recent product launches, such as SPOTFIRE panels and VITEK REVEAL, approved by the FDA in Q2, serve as new growth drivers and are expected to bolster future revenue streams.
- Operational efficiencies, including cost of goods sold (COGS) improvements through automation and manufacturing in-sourcing, are likely to enhance net margins.
- The expansion of the installed base, notably 700 new instrument installations, and growing international sales particularly outside of the U.S., signal potential revenue growth.
- Price increases across segments like microbiology and industrial applications, alongside effective management of competitive pricing pressures, are expected to sustain net margin improvement.
bioMérieux Future Earnings and Revenue Growth
Assumptions
How have these above catalysts been quantified?- Analysts are assuming bioMérieux's revenue will grow by 8.0% annually over the next 3 years.
- Analysts assume that profit margins will increase from 10.8% today to 13.7% in 3 years time.
- Analysts expect earnings to reach €654.3 million (and earnings per share of €5.52) by about February 2028, up from €411.3 million today.
- In order for the above numbers to justify the analysts price target, the company would need to trade at a PE ratio of 25.8x on those 2028 earnings, down from 32.5x today. This future PE is lower than the current PE for the GB Medical Equipment industry at 33.9x.
- Analysts expect the number of shares outstanding to decline by 0.13% per year for the next 3 years.
- To value all of this in today's terms, we will use a discount rate of 5.95%, as per the Simply Wall St company report.

Risks
What could happen that would invalidate this narrative?- The company's ambitious growth targets are threatened by foreign exchange headwinds, which notably impacted sales and EBIT, potentially affecting overall revenues and earnings.
- There are indications of a slowdown in the Industrial Applications segment, with softness in equipment sales potentially leading to lower revenue growth than expected.
- Continued reliance on price increases to drive revenue in segments like microbiology and industrial applications could become unsustainable or face resistance, impacting revenue growth.
- The entry of competitors, particularly in the U.S. market, where they offer additional panels, might affect market share and hinder future revenue growth in the BIOFIRE segment.
- Supply chain challenges affecting competitors could lead to temporary market share gains, but reliance on external vendors poses a risk to cost structure and profitability if disruptions occur.
Valuation
How have all the factors above been brought together to estimate a fair value?- The analysts have a consensus price target of €121.533 for bioMérieux based on their expectations of its future earnings growth, profit margins and other risk factors. However, there is a degree of disagreement amongst analysts, with the most bullish reporting a price target of €132.0, and the most bearish reporting a price target of just €90.0.
- In order for you to agree with the analyst's consensus, you'd need to believe that by 2028, revenues will be €4.8 billion, earnings will come to €654.3 million, and it would be trading on a PE ratio of 25.8x, assuming you use a discount rate of 5.9%.
- Given the current share price of €113.3, the analyst price target of €121.53 is 6.8% higher. The relatively low difference between the current share price and the analyst consensus price target indicates that they believe on average, the company is fairly priced.
